#cabdc0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cabdc0 is composed of 79.2% red, 74.1%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.4% magenta, 5%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 346.2 degrees, a saturation of 10.9% and a lightness of 76.7%. #cabdc0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#957b81.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#cabdc0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0809 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#cabdc0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c5c2c2 is the less saturated color, while #fc8ba5 is the most saturated one.
